Pepega – Meaning, Origin and Usage

Are you typing away in the chat, and someone posts “Pepega” or the Pepega meme right after you? What does that mean? This post unpacks this idiomatic meme’s meaning, origin, and use. Pepega Meaning The meaning of the emote, “Pepega,” is a visual representation of “idiot” or “moron.” You’ll find people using it in the […]